Technical Account Manager, Trainee

 Technical Account Manager, Trainee

This is a premier opportunity for an entry level sales professional with an engineering or chemical background to gain the training necessary to become an account manager in a dynamic and fast paced market. The Technical Account Manager role will be an entry level position that will receive training in polymer science, polymer manufacturing & testing, injection molding, the automotive market, injection molded parts and business practices such as account management, negotiating, leadership, strategic planning and communication skills. This position will spend the first 12-24 months of employment in training based in Lansing, Michigan participating in a rotational development program with exposure to various key aspects to the business. Long term this position will be responsible for the technical account management and the sales results for a territory located in the USA and based in a home office in southern/mid Michigan or northern Ohio.

After the training period the Technical Account Manager will be assigned direct accounts that you will have the sales responsibility to meet the associated business objectives. The critical elements to achieve these results are 1) leading the preparation and implementation of sales plans and programs that support achieving strategic business unit goals 2) developing contracts, profit analysis, and pricing strategy in conjunction with business management for assigned accounts, 3) developing strong personal relationships with key customers in support of objectives, 4) leading cross functional teams to deliver the planned results, 5) communicate customer needs throughout the organization, and 6) plan and carries out direct sales activities to agreed budgets, sales volumes, values, product mix, and timescales. This position is accountable to the USA & Canadian Sales Manager.

LyondellBasell (NYSE: LYB) is one of the world’s largest plastics, chemical  and refining companies and a member of the S&P 500. LyondellBasell (www.lyondellbasell.com) manufactures products at 55 sites in 17 countries.  LyondellBasell products and technologies are used to make items that improve  the quality of life for people around the world including; packaging, electronics, automotive parts, home furnishings, construction materials and biofuels.
